Output 108d9ad333b8804c3975d70ccbc9680a25dbee70f434abd4370f6503905cb9a4:1

value
580879
script pubkey
OP_0 OP_PUSHBYTES_20 1e45eb2fdfefdef599ccdde20ae2b9e798289265
address
bc1qrez7kt7lal00txwvmh3q4c4eu7vz3yn9amuysj
transaction
108d9ad333b8804c3975d70ccbc9680a25dbee70f434abd4370f6503905cb9a4
confirmations
268015
spent
true